  • Abstract
    We investigated the radiation-induced segregation (RIS) near grain boundaries in austenitic stainless steel under electron irradiation, taking into account the simultaneous evolution of faulted dislocation loops and network dislocations. The formation of a dislocation-free zone (DLFZ) in the vicinity of the grain boundary due to in situ irradiation was observed using a high-voltage electron microscope (HVEM). Predicted temperature and dose dependencies of DLFZ formation agreed with the experimental results. The relationship between RIS and DLFZ formation near a grain boundary has been substantially clarified.
